A source S_(1) produces 10^(15) photon every second having wavelength of 5000Å .Another source S_(2) produce 1.02xx10^(15) photon every second with wavelength 5100 Å product [Power of S_(1)]xx[Power of S_(2)]=…. |
|
Answer» `1.00` `P_(1)=n_(1)(HC)/(lambda_(1))` Energy produced every second by `S_(2)` (Power) `P_(2)=n_(2)(hc)/(lambda_(2))` `THEREFORE (P_(2))/(P_(1))=(n_(2))/(n_(1))xx(lambda_(1))/(lambda_(2))` `=(1.02xx10^(15))/(10^(15))xx(5000)/(5100)=1.0` |
